How to Get Legate’s Ring in New World

The Legate’s Ring is a piece of equippable Jewelry in New World that melee users should undoubtedly consider adding to their gear loadout. First, it offers around 5% more Slash Damage, a massive increase for adventurers who main the Battleaxe or Greatsword. Next, it also provides approximately 5% Leeching, granting players a small amount of HP restoration based on the total damage from a strike. Of course, some might argue that 5% for a Slash Damage and Leeching buff are significant, but these percentages have a considerable impact over time. Finally, this Jewelry piece in New World offers an 11% Critical Chance from its Keen Awareness Perk.

Finding the Legate’s Ring in New World

Legate's Ring Drop Location in New World

The Legate’s Ring in New World is not craftable and can only be obtained from an uncommon mob drop. As of October 2022, the only enemy that drops this Jewelry is Primus Falco, a Level 62 Corrupted Legion warrior located in Crassus’s Rise. This Landmark can be found southeast of Brimstone Sands and accessed from the Deadwater Way Shrine.

The best way to defeat Primus Falco is by taking advantage of his weaknesses: Arcane, Thrust, and Nature. More specifically, this elite enemy mob in New World takes 30% more damage from Arcane and 20% more from Thrust. He is only slightly weak to Nature, receiving only 15% more damage from weaponry or abilities. Therefore, players looking to farm this enemy for the Legate’s Ring in New World are highly encouraged to wield weapons or abilities that offer Arcane, Thrust, or Nature. Alternatively, having a member or two in a party with one of these is also effective. 

According to YouTube content creator TOWNBOARD ENJOYER, Primus Falco respawns every four minutes, meaning that the wait time between kills is not very long. Accordingly, it might be possible to find a group of random adventurers waiting at the spot, ready to slay Primus Falco upon spawn. If this is the case, players should be sure to land a strike or communicate with the group, letting them know that they also wish to farm for the Legate’s Ring in New World. Building a Respawn Point and eating food before the battle are also recommended for potential problems that may occur during the farming process.
